直流质子磁力仪原理与应用试验  

The principle and application test of DC proton magnetometer

摘  要:直流质子磁力仪是最早问世的核旋磁力仪,它是现代地球物理磁法勘探的重要仪器之一。在国家科技资金支持下,我公司研制出了高精度直流激发型质子磁力仪。该磁力仪测量的地磁场强度绝对值具有灵敏度高、准确度高等特点,同时磁力仪还具有体积小、易携带、操作简单等优点。通过在标准矿区生产应用试验,取得了丰富的试验数据,发现了磁源埋藏深度较浅的磁异常。The DC proton magnetometer is the earliest nuclear magnetometer and is one of the important instruments for modern geophysical magnetic exploration.With the support of national science and technology funds,a high-precision DC excited proton magnetometer is developed by Beijing Aodi Detection Instrument Co.,Ltd.The absolute value of the geomagnetic field intensity measured by the magnetometer is characterized by high sensitivity and accuracy.At the same time,the magnetometer has the advantages of small size,easy portability,simple operation,etc.Through the production and application test in standard mining areas,abundant test data was obtained and magnetic anomalies with shallow burial depth of magnetic source were discovered.
